Question:medium

If \(u=\dfrac{xy}{x+y}\), then \(x\dfrac{\partial u}{\partial x}+y\dfrac{\partial u}{\partial y}\) is equal to

Show Hint

Remember Euler's theorem for homogeneous functions: \[ \boxed{ x\frac{\partial u}{\partial x} + y\frac{\partial u}{\partial y} = nu } \] where \(n\) is the degree of homogeneity. If the degree is \(1\), the result is simply \[ \boxed{ x\frac{\partial u}{\partial x} + y\frac{\partial u}{\partial y} = u. } \]
